Why Obituaries Matter
Obituaries are more than just announcements of death; they are historical documents that offer a glimpse into the lives of individuals and the communities they belonged to. Ibig Lake obituaries often contain rich details about a person’s life, including their birth date, place of birth, family members, achievements, and contributions to the community. This information can be invaluable for genealogists tracing their family history, historians researching local figures, and anyone interested in understanding the social fabric of Ibig Lake.
For genealogists, obituaries serve as primary sources that can confirm relationships, uncover maiden names, and provide leads for further research. They often include the names of surviving family members, which can help in building a family tree. Moreover, obituaries can point to other important records, such as birth certificates, marriage licenses, and land deeds.
Historians can use obituaries to understand the demographics, social structures, and cultural values of a community. By analyzing the obituaries published in Ibig Lake newspapers over time, researchers can gain insights into the town's development, its prominent families, and the significant events that shaped its history. Obituaries can also reveal the types of occupations that were common, the organizations people belonged to, and the traditions they observed.
Finding Ibig Lake, MN Newspaper Obituaries
Locating Ibig Lake, MN newspaper obituaries involves several strategies. Here’s a step-by-step guide to help you in your search:
1. Local Newspapers
The most direct way to find obituaries is by searching the archives of local newspapers. Ibig Lake may have had its own newspaper, or its residents may have been covered by newspapers in neighboring towns. Contact the local historical society or library to find out which newspapers served the Ibig Lake area. Once you identify the relevant newspapers, you can explore their archives, which may be available in print, microfilm, or digital format.
2. Online Databases
Several online databases specialize in indexing and digitizing obituaries. Websites like Ancestry.com, GenealogyBank.com, and Newspapers.com have extensive collections of historical newspapers and obituaries. These databases often allow you to search by name, date range, and location, making it easier to find the obituaries you’re looking for. Keep in mind that these services may require a subscription fee.
3. Funeral Home Records
Funeral homes often keep records of the services they have conducted, including copies of obituaries. Contact funeral homes that serve or have served the Ibig Lake area to inquire about their records. They may be able to provide you with copies of obituaries or direct you to other sources of information.
4. Public Libraries and Historical Societies
Public libraries and historical societies are invaluable resources for genealogical and historical research. They often have collections of local newspapers, obituaries, and other vital records. Librarians and archivists can provide guidance on how to access these resources and may be able to conduct searches on your behalf. Check the Ibig Lake local library and nearby historical societies for relevant materials.
5. Online Genealogy Forums and Message Boards
Online genealogy forums and message boards can be a great way to connect with other researchers who may have information about your ancestors. Post a query about your ancestors who lived in Ibig Lake and ask if anyone has come across their obituaries. You never know what leads you might uncover through these online communities.

The Value of Obituaries in Historical Context
Delving into Ibig Lake obituaries provides an unparalleled opportunity to understand the historical backdrop of the region. These records offer insights that go beyond mere dates and names. They reveal the social, economic, and cultural dynamics that shaped the community.
By examining obituaries from different time periods, you can trace changes in family structures, migration patterns, and occupational trends. For instance, early obituaries might reflect the challenges and triumphs of pioneer families who settled the area, while later obituaries might highlight the impact of industrialization or urbanization.
Moreover, obituaries can shed light on significant historical events that affected Ibig Lake. They may mention the impact of wars, economic depressions, or natural disasters on the lives of local residents. By piecing together these individual stories, you can gain a deeper understanding of how these events shaped the community as a whole.
